How do you plant pumpkins?
Here are the steps to plant pumpkins:
1. Choose a sunny location in your garden with well-drained soil.
2. The soil should have a pH between 6.0 and 6.8. If your soil is not the right pH, you can amend it by adding lime or sulfur.
3. Prepare the soil by tilling it to a depth of 12 inches and removing any weeds or debris.
4. Add a balanced fertiliser, such as a 10-10-10 fertiliser, to the soil according to the package instructions.
5. Plant the pumpkin seeds in hills 3 to 4 feet apart. Each hill should have 3 to 4 seeds.
6. Cover the seeds with soil and water them well.
7. Keep the soil moist but not soggy. Pumpkins need about 1 inch of water per week.
8. When the seedlings have emerged, thin them to 2 or 3 plants per hill.
9. Fertilise the plants every 4 to 6 weeks with a fertiliser that is high in potassium, such as a 0-10-10 fertiliser.
10. Control pests and diseases by using organic methods, such as neem oil or insecticidal soap.
11. Harvest the pumpkins when they are ripe. Ripe pumpkins will be hard to the touch and have a deep orange colour.
Tips for growing pumpkins:
• Pumpkins are a warm-season crop, so they should be planted after the last spring frost.
• Pumpkins can be grown in a variety of soils, but they do best in well-drained soil with a high organic content.
• Pumpkins need a lot of water, so they should be watered regularly, especially during hot weather.
• Pumpkins are susceptible to a variety of pests and diseases, so it's important to take preventive measures to protect them.
• Pumpkins are a heavy feeder, so they should be fertilised regularly.
